About Zyronic 100mg Tablet

Zyronic 100mg Tablet is used to lower uric acid levels in the body. It helps prevent gout attacks and certain types of kidney stones.

Clinical Uses

  • Gout — a type of arthritis caused by high uric acid levels.
  • Hyperuricemia — high uric acid levels in the blood, often associated with chemotherapy.

How It Works (Mechanism of Action)

Zyronic works by inhibiting the enzyme xanthine oxidase, which is responsible for converting hypoxanthine and xanthine into uric acid. By reducing the production of uric acid, it helps lower uric acid levels in the blood.

Dosage Guidelines

Adult

Initial dose is usually 100mg once daily, which may be adjusted based on uric acid levels.

Children

Not recommended for children under 6 years; consult a doctor for dosing in older children.

Missed Dose

If you miss a dose, take it as soon as you remember. If it's almost time for your next dose, skip the missed dose.

Overdose Warning

In case of overdose, seek immediate medical attention. Symptoms may include nausea, vomiting, and dizziness.

Contraindications — Who Should Not Use This Medicine

  • Hypersensitivity to allopurinol — may cause severe allergic reactions.
  • Severe liver or kidney disease — may worsen the condition.

Warnings & Precautions

🤰 Pregnancy
Consult your doctor before using Zyronic during pregnancy. It should only be used if clearly needed.
🤱 Breastfeeding
It is not known if allopurinol passes into breast milk; consult your doctor.
🫘 Kidney Disease
Use with caution in patients with kidney problems; dosage adjustment may be necessary.
🫁 Liver Disease
Use with caution in patients with liver disease; monitor liver function regularly.
🍷 Alcohol
Limit alcohol consumption as it may increase uric acid levels and reduce the effectiveness of the medication.
🚗 Driving
Zyronic is not known to affect your ability to drive, but if you experience dizziness or drowsiness, avoid driving.

Drug Interactions

  • Azathioprine — may increase the risk of toxicity.
  • Warfarin — may enhance the anticoagulant effect.
  • Diuretics — may increase uric acid levels.
